Output 42fd1597952875583346521c13835526a2a3ca93170098c28272ad898b01745c:0

value
3515253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ca28dead1445017cd6b34eea2ae54cafe1e90e2a OP_EQUAL
address
3L7wNyjVLivaR9NZchLNTeEVevpTojqXEw
transaction
42fd1597952875583346521c13835526a2a3ca93170098c28272ad898b01745c
spent
true